在数字化协作时代,即时通讯云服务已成为企业高效沟通的重要基础设施。其中,向全体成员发送通知或公告的功能(通常称为"全员推送")在紧急通知、政策宣贯等场景中具有关键价值。作为国内领先的即时通讯云服务商,环信通过创新的技术架构实现了高效可靠的全员消息推送能力,本文将深入解析其技术实现原理与应用实践。

多通道消息分发机制

环信即时通讯云采用智能路由策略,通过消息队列、长连接推送和离线缓存三重保障机制确保全员消息的可靠送达。系统首先将消息写入分布式消息队列进行缓冲,避免高并发场景下的系统过载。

针对在线用户,通过维护的百万级并发长连接实时推送;对于离线用户,消息会持久化到环信自研的分布式数据库,待用户上线后通过消息同步机制补发。根据第三方测试数据显示,该架构在10万级用户群组中可实现99.99%的消息到达率,延迟控制在200毫秒以内。

智能流量调控技术

面对大规模全员推送可能带来的网络冲击,环信研发了动态流量调控算法。系统会实时监测服务器负载和网络状况,当检测到异常时会自动启用分级推送策略,优先保障核心业务通道的畅通。

技术团队创新性地采用"时间窗切片"技术,将海量推送请求分解为多个批次处理。实测表明,这种方法可使CPU负载降低40%,同时保证95%以上的用户在30秒内收到消息。该技术已获得国家发明专利,成为环信IM云的核心竞争力之一。

全平台SDK适配方案

环信提供覆盖iOS、Android、Web及小程序的全平台SDK,各端均针对全员推送场景进行深度优化。移动端采用二进制协议压缩技术,将典型消息包大小控制在200字节以内;Web端则通过WebSocket长连接复用,显著降低服务端压力。

特别值得关注的是,环信SDK实现了智能网络感知功能。当检测到弱网环境时,会自动切换为增量同步模式,既保证消息可达性,又避免过度消耗用户流量。开发者文档显示,集成环信SDK后应用的平均消息到达率提升至99.6%。

消息状态追踪体系

为满足企业级客户对消息可观测性的需求,环信构建了完整的消息状态追踪系统。管理员后台可实时查看全员推送的送达率、阅读率等关键指标,并支持按部门、地域等维度进行统计分析。

系统采用区块链技术存储关键日志,确保数据不可篡改。某金融客户案例显示,该功能帮助其将重要通知的确认效率提升3倍,同时大幅降低人工跟进成本。环信还提供消息撤回和更新功能,即使发送后也可进行内容修正。

安全合规保障措施

在数据安全方面,环信全员推送服务通过国家等保三级认证,采用端到端加密技术保护消息内容。所有传输数据均使用AES-256算法加密,密钥管理符合金融级安全标准。

针对不同行业客户,提供GDPR、HIPAA等合规方案。医疗行业客户实测表明,在满足患者隐私保护要求的前提下,紧急通知的传达效率提升60%。环信还建立了完善的风控系统,可智能识别并拦截异常群发行为。

即时通讯云的全员推送功能看似简单,实则蕴含着复杂的技术体系。环信通过多通道分发、智能调控、全平台适配等技术手段,在保证性能的同时兼顾了可靠性与安全性。随着5G和边缘计算的发展,未来可探索基于地理位置的全员推送优化,以及结合AI的消息优先级智能排序等方向。

对企业用户而言,选择技术成熟的即时通讯云服务至关重要。环信将持续投入技术创新,帮助客户构建更高效、更安全的沟通体系,推动数字化协作进入新阶段。建议开发者充分利环信提供的消息分析工具,持续优化推送策略,提升组织沟通效率。